Basement Transformation
Basement Transformation
La Bella Casa Interior DesignsLa Bella Casa Interior Designs
This 1600+ square foot basement was a diamond in the rough. We were tasked with keeping farmhouse elements in the design plan while implementing industrial elements. The client requested the space include a gym, ample seating and viewing area for movies, a full bar , banquette seating as well as area for their gaming tables - shuffleboard, pool table and ping pong. By shifting two support columns we were able to bury one in the powder room wall and implement two in the custom design of the bar. Custom finishes are provided throughout the space to complete this entertainers dream.

Albany Bathroom Remodel
Albany Bathroom Remodel
zpd+a and roomTEN designzpd+a and roomTEN design
This bathroom salvaged antique oak and black walnut trim and repurposed it into the millwork. In building the cabinetry ourselves, we made sure to celebrate boards that had some scars of their previous life: nail holes and scrapes from 100 years of use are carefully highlighted. In crafting a classically inspired but modern bath, we layered history into modernity, giving the room a new lease on the next 100 years. photography by tylermallory.com
